    Comments Thread For: Breidis Prescott Was Willing To Face Khan on May 19th

    Leon Margules, co-promoter of junior welterweight contender Breidis Prescott (25-4, 20KOs), advised BoxingScene.com that his fighter was willing to step in on short-notice to fight Amir Khan (26-2, 18KOs) on May 19th at the Mandalay Bay in Las Vegas.
